Nvidia CFO says about half of its data center business comes from customers beyond hyperscalers

Share

Nvidia reported record second quarter fiscal results with revenue of $96.2 billion, up 106% year over year, beating analyst estimates. Data Center revenue reached $89 billion, with $49 billion from hyperscalers and the remainder from enterprise, industrial and NeoCloud customers, allowing Nvidia to diversify its client base beyond the four or five major tech giants. The company forecast fiscal 2028 annual sales to increase 70% from the prior year and Q3 revenue between $105.8 and $110.1 billion. Venture capital funding in AI exceeded $400 billion in the first half of 2026, with roughly 70% spent on compute, demonstrating that funds raised are flowing back into GPU purchases and cloud rental, benefiting Nvidia.
